Subject: Gridsmith cut-over complete

Team — the crossword generator cut-over from the legacy Puzzleforge pipeline to Gridsmith finished Tuesday night. All daily and themed puzzle generation now runs on the new solver; the legacy queue is drained and frozen, not deleted, in case we need to replay. Fill quality metrics are slightly better, generation time roughly halved. For future maintainers: the production settings Gridsmith launched with are recorded below.

settings of tagug-kahof:
oliwyn:
  pin: 8504
  metrics_host: metrics.oliwyn.tolvaqlabs.internal
  tenant: joreth
  seal: seal_efae7be0

## Authentication

As part of the Brindlewood migration to the hermetic Oxcart build system, plugin builds can no longer read credentials from your home directory or environment. All secrets must be declared as sealed inputs in your plugin manifest, which Oxcart injects at build time inside the sandbox. For local verification against the Mossgate registry, declare a sealed input containing the key shown below.

API key for bageg-kajef: vxb2-ss

Quick heads-up on Pinwheel UI versioning: we cut a minor release every sprint, and anything touching component props needs a changeset file in the PR. No changeset, no merge — the bot will nag you. Majors are rare and go through the design council first. The full policy, with examples of what counts as breaking, lives on the internal page below.

wiki page, bahip-yahip: https://grafana.qirvanlabs.corp/browse/display/projects/cc3a1b9dbfc9

## Runbook: Splitting the user module out of Hollowgate

Scope: extract user profile and auth lookups into the new Wrenfold service. Do not touch billing paths.

Steps: enable the dual-write flag, verify row parity in the shadow table, then flip reads service-by-service behind the gateway. Rollback is the flag off plus a replay of the write log. Keep migrations idempotent; the contractor before you didn't, and it hurt. Record each cutover against the deployment token shown below.

session token of kagup-hahaf = htk3_2b8